Model: TL-WR940N  
Hardware Version: V6
Firmware Version: 3.20.1 Build 200316 Rel.34392n (4555)

I have a TL-WR940N router, and then last firmware 3.20.1.

To access the router remotely, remote management, I can't use http protocol, it always redirects me to https, is there a way to fix it or disable access only by http?

If I access from the local network there is no problem, but from outside the network it always redirects me.

I have configured 2 diferents ports in remote management section, one for http protocol and another for https, example http port 7781, https port 7743, if go at http://myip:7781 redirects always to http://myip:7743 In local ports have a check for activate/desadctivate htttps access, but not in remote ports.

Because? How do I change it?
